Well.... I punched in your suggested transponder to locate 83W, 12140 V 30000 which is a data transponder and I got a solid 46%. When I entered the coordinates for RTV ( 11735 H 4440), nothing. Perhaps I need to adjust the LNB. This is the only channel I'm not receiving, getting everything else on all other sats.

RTV signal is lost with heavy rain here, 31-inch dish.
I have one of my Winegard 76cm Ku dishes on 83w for the RTN/RTV feeds. It is painstakingly adjusted for the best possible signal. Reception is perfect at 90- 95%Q most of the time, but quality will drop to 65- 70% with heavy overcast. Rain will cause intermittent "blocking" of video at 45-50%Q, and heavy rain will cause loss of usable signal at around 30-40% on the CNX Mini receiver.
The NBC feed will max the Q meter here on this setup, and it will remain viewable even when the weaker RTV signal is blocked by weather.
I am at 46N Lat. 116W Lon.
